Tomáš Koubek (born 26 August 1992) is a Czech professional footballer who plays as a goalkeeper for Czech First League club Slovan Liberec and the Czech Republic national team. [2]
Koubek made his league debut for Hradec Králové in a 2–1 win against Mladá Boleslav on 30 April 2011. [3] After Hradec Králové were relegated at the end of the 2014–15 Czech First League, Koubek joined Sparta Prague on a four-year contract, immediately going out on loan to Slovan Liberec for the 2015–16 season. [4]
In October 2016, Sparta Prague ordered Koubek to train with their women's team, stating "women belong at the stove" in reaction to a decision against him by a female assistant referee, Lucie Ratajová. [5]
He mainly started on the substitute bench during the 2017–18 Czech First League, but was later given preference in goal over his competitor, Slovak goalkeeper Martin Dúbravka. [6]
At the end of August 2017, Koubek transferred from Sparta Prague to Ligue 1 club Rennes for a four-year contract, becoming the club's second Czech goalkeeper after Petr Čech had played there between 2002 and 2004. [7] He made his Ligue 1 debut in a 3-1 victory against Marseille on 10 September 2017. [8]
On 6 August 2019, German side FC Augsburg of the Bundesliga announced the transfer of Koubek from Rennes on a four-year contract for an undisclosed transfer fee. [9] On 19 June 2024, Augsburg announced that Koubek will leave the club upon the expiration of his contract on 30 June. [10]
On 11 January 2025, Koubek signed a contract with Czech First League club Slovan Liberec until June 2027. [11]
In October 2015, Koubek was called up by coach Pavel Vrba to the Czech senior team. [12] He debuted in a friendly match against Scotland on 24 March 2016, ending in a 0-1 defeat. [13] Later, Koubek was included in the final 23-man squad for UEFA Euro 2016. [14]
Koubek was not initially included in the Czech squad for UEFA Euro 2020. [15] However, due to Jiří Pavlenka suffering an injury, Koubek replaced him for the tournament. [16]
